Instagram Policies

But as with with any other social media platform, Instagram has strict policies against copyright in all forms. They have a dedicated technology, like the Content ID system of YouTube, to catch copyrighted tracks at once.

It gives a distinct ‘fingerprint’ to every track. As soon as you upload a video, Instagram reads the soundtrack and checks it against an enormous pool of copyrighted content. It typically strikes within seconds of upload, but sometimes it catches you a day later if the system’s busy sniffing out other rule violators. 

Now, let’s talk about the consequences. First of all, they may mute your video. If you continue making mistakes, they may restrict your account with a shadow ban without any notifications. This may turn out to be a permanent ban if you are a repeat offender. That’s just the part from Instagram. In case the real music rights holders know about it, a lot of legal hassles are also on the way.

1) Instagram Audio Library

Instagram has an in-built music library with a collection of licensed songs. Check out how to use it:

  1. Open the Instagram App and tap on the ‘+’ to post new content. Choose Reel or Story from the options.
  2. If you have chosen Reel, you can see Audio on the left-hand menu, whereas for Stories, it appears on the sticker icon.
  3. Use the search bar to find a song by name or artist. You can also pick one from the list of trending tracks.
  4. Adjust the song length to match your video. Tap ‘Done’ to post the content.

Even though this may seem more straightforward, there are many limitations like: 

  • Instagram Audio Library is not exclusively for royalty free Instagram music. Many of the listed tracks need licenses for commercial purposes. Using them unknowingly through your business account could have severe impacts— both legally and on the platform.
  • Instagram’s audio libraries have temporary licensing agreements with the artists of the tracks listed over there. When those agreements expire, the music disappears. Your favorite tracks might vanish overnight. 
  • You can’t download the tracks in the Instagram audio library. So, if you want to do any edits, you must have to do it through their in-built app itself (which has many limitations).

5 Tips To Choose The Right Music For Your Instagram Videos

You need to choose the right track for your videos to reap maximum benefits. Let’s check out how to do that:

1) Choose Music That Matches the Editing Style

Most creators choose music only on an emotional level—sad music for a serious video, high-energy music for something fun. Even though it is crucial, the larger factor is how music affects your style of editing.

For instance, if your video contains dramatic slow-motion sequences and silky transitions, you require ambient music with gentle crescendos. Similarly, tracks with clear beat drops and tempo shifts are the right fit for fast-paced footages with abrupt cuts. Such music makes transitions feel deliberate and not jarring.

One easy test to see if a track is a good fit for your editing style is to play it while scrubbing over your footage. If the tempo comes naturally, it’s a good match.

In case you’re working on a long IGTV video, you can also consider dividing the video into different sections. Mark the main moments of the video. That makes it easier to select music that matches each part of the video. 

2) Analyze Waveforms and Beat Structures 

Unfortunately, most producers don’t glance at a track’s waveform before its use. In fact, it matters a lot. The waveform is a graphical map of the levels of energy within the song, and it shows you:

  • Where the drop occurs
  • When intensity changes
  • Whether there are dead silences or abrupt tempo alterations

Most video editing software, such as Adobe Premiere Pro and Final Cut Pro, enable you to view the waveform while editing. If a song contains uneven waveforms, it might sound chaotic in your video.

Your selection must be based on the vibe of the video. Music with even energy levels serves well for videos with a consistent rhythm. On the other hand, tracks with well-defined peak moments are good for syncing visuals to beat drops.

3) Use Music with Natural Looping Points

Have you ever seen an Instagram Reel with music stopping awkwardly in the middle of a beat? That’s because most individuals fail to take into consideration looping points when selecting a track.

Natural loop music is essential because Instagram Reels usually play in loop mode. An abrupt cut doesn’t sound professional. A smooth finish keeps audience members watching longer.

You can search for instrumental tracks with a repeating pattern in our Instagram free music library. Can’t find a track with a loop-friendly end? Just crossfade the end into the start manually with software like Audacity or GarageBand.

4) Consider How Instagram’s Algorithm Reacts to Your Music Choice

Yes, your music choice impacts your video visibility. Instagram’s algorithm prefers videos that grab viewers’ attention, and music plays a major role in affecting retention rates.

And the best way to make the most out of the Instagram algorithm is to pick trending tracks. You can keep an eye on trending sounds in Instagram Reels and TikTok. Prefer tracks that are just gaining attraction but aren’t oversaturated yet.

Yet, most of them come with copyright issues. Try layering a copyright-free Instagram music song over a trending sound at a lower volume to stay safe.

5) Prioritize High-Quality Audio Types

Instagram compresses audio, so a low-quality audio file can get jumbled or distorted after you upload your video. To avoid this, always use high-quality music file formats and export settings that maintain sound quality.

You must download music from high-quality sources like our royalty free Instagram music library. Consider testing the track on Instagram Stories before posting to check the loss of quality. If Instagram compression ruins your track’s quality, add a low-level equalization boost at 1–3kHz to compensate for the high frequency.

How To Add Music to An Instagram Video? 

Now, let’s check out how to add the selected tracks to your video:

  • Open the Software: You can use any editing software— be it InShot, Adobe Premiere Pro, Final Cut Pro, DaVinci Resolve, or anything. Open your current video project or start a new one if needed.
  • Add Your Chosen Music to the Timeline: Go to Files and select ‘Import. ’ Choose the royalty free Instagram music that you’ve selected. You must drag it onto your audio track in your timeline. Try to set the start point so that the music matches the mood of your video. You can trim out the unnecessary bits of the track using the trim tool.
  • Adjust the Audio: You must fine-tune the audio to make it perfect. If your video has voiceovers, lower the music volume a bit. You can add smooth fades at the beginning and end to avoid jarring cuts. The main focus must be to sync the most important moments of your video with beat drops for a professional sound.
  • Export the Audio: Try to download the video in the highest possible quality, as Instagram compresses videos automatically. Always export in MP4 format with AAC audio.
